Best Structure for a Product Presentation Request Email

Crafting a Product Presentation Request email can seem a bit daunting, but with the right structure, you can make it clear and effective. The goal is to pique the recipient’s interest and lay out exactly what you’re looking for. Here’s the best way to structure your email:

1. Subject Line

Your subject line sets the stage for your email. Keep it short and relevant. Here are a few examples:

  • Request for Product Presentation
  • Let’s Talk About Our Latest Product
  • Inquiry: Scheduling a Product Demo

2. Greeting

Start off on the right foot with a friendly greeting. Depending on your relationship with the recipient, you might go for:

  • Hi [Recipient’s Name],
  • Hello [Recipient’s Name],
  • Dear [Recipient’s Name],

3. Introduction

In this section, briefly introduce yourself and your company. Keep it straightforward. A couple of sentences should do the trick:

What to Include Examples
Your Name Hi, I’m [Your Name] from [Your Company].
Your Role I work as the [Your Job Title].
Company Overview We specialize in [Brief Description of Your Company or Product].

4. Purpose of Email

Now, get to the main point. Clearly state why you’re reaching out. Are you looking for a specific product demo? Want to learn more about their offerings? Here’s how to phrase it:

  • We would love to schedule a presentation to learn more about your [Product/Service].
  • Could you share some information regarding your upcoming product launch? We’re interested in a demo.

5. Specifics

Add any specific details that would help the recipient understand your request better. Mention:

  • What products you’re interested in
  • Preferred dates and times for the presentation
  • Any particular features or functions you’d like highlighted

6. Call to Action

Every good email needs a clear call to action. Here, you want to encourage the recipient to respond. Try phrasing it like this:

  • Can you let me know your availability for next week?
  • I’d appreciate it if you could get back to me with some potential dates and times.

7. Closing

Finish up with a friendly closing line to keep the tone warm. You can say something like:

  • Looking forward to hearing from you!
  • Thanks in advance for your time!

8. Sign-Off

Wrap it all up with your sign-off. Keep it professional yet casual:

  • Best regards,
  • Sincerely,
  • Thanks,

Finally, include your name, job title, and contact information. This helps the recipient know who they’re dealing with and how to reach you easily:

Name [Your Name]
Job Title [Your Job Title]
Company [Your Company]
Contact Number [Your Phone Number]
Email [Your Email]

And there you have it! With this structure, your Product Presentation Request email should be clear, friendly, and likely to get a positive response!

Product Presentation Request Letter Samples

Request for Product Presentation for Upcoming Marketing Campaign

Dear [Recipient’s Name],

I hope this message finds you well. As we prepare for our upcoming marketing campaign, we are eager to explore innovative products that could enhance our offerings and attract our target audience. Therefore, I would like to request a product presentation from your team.

We believe that a detailed overview of your latest products could provide valuable insights into how we can incorporate them into our campaign strategy. Could we schedule a presentation at your earliest convenience? Here are a few key points we would appreciate covering:

  • Product features and benefits
  • Target market and competitive analysis
  • Case studies or success stories
  • Pricing and partnership models

Looking forward to your positive response.

Best regards,
[Your Name]
[Your Position]
[Your Company]

What is the Purpose of a Product Presentation Request Letter via Email?

A Product Presentation Request Letter serves as a formal communication tool. It allows an individual or business to express interest in a product or service. The primary goal is to request a presentation to learn more about the product. This letter establishes a professional tone and demonstrates the seriousness of the inquiry. It can facilitate direct communication between potential clients and sellers. Ultimately, this correspondence aims to foster business relationships and enhance understanding of the product’s benefits and features.

Who Should Use a Product Presentation Request Letter?

The Product Presentation Request Letter is ideal for various stakeholders. Businesses seeking new products or services can use this letter. Companies preparing for upcoming projects often require presentations from vendors. Marketing teams wishing to understand competitive products may find this letter helpful. Additionally, procurement officers can utilize this letter to gather information before making decisions. Overall, any individual or organization interested in exploring product options can benefit from this communication format.

What Key Elements Should Be Included in a Product Presentation Request Letter?

A Product Presentation Request Letter should contain several key elements. It must begin with a clear subject line that indicates the request. The opening should include a polite greeting and an introduction of the sender. The body should state the purpose of the request and specify the product of interest. Clear deadlines for the presentation request are important and should be mentioned. Finally, the letter should conclude with a professional closing and contact information. Including these elements ensures clarity and increases the likelihood of a positive response.
